Aims:

To promote and provide the game of golf to all people, of any age with a disability, serious health problem or mobility issue, and their coaches, who wish to play golf. This includes amputees, blind people, deaf people, those with learning difficulties, downs syndrome, stroke and heart attack victims, wheelchair users and anyone with similar issues, who wish to learn or play golf.

Services provided:

The SDGP is operated and managed by disabled people. They have no staff and their training and events are held with the aid of over 200 volunteers including carers, sighted guides, event organissers, coaches, drivers and general volunteers.
